Es&h Manager - Ottawa, Canada - Bechtel

Bechtel
Bechtel
Verified Company
Ottawa, Canada

2 weeks ago

Sophia Lee

Posted by:

Sophia Lee

beBee Recruiter


Description

Requisition ID: 272774



Relocation Authorized:

National - Family:




Telework Type:

Part-Time Telework:




Work Location:
Ottawa


Since 1898, we have helped customers complete more than 25,000 projects in 160 countries on all seven continents that have created jobs, grown economies, improved the resiliency of the world's infrastructure, increased access to energy, resources, and vital services, and made the world a safer, cleaner place.


Differentiated by the quality of our people and our relentless drive to deliver the most successful outcomes, we align our capabilities to our customers' objectives to create a lasting positive impact.

We serve the Infrastructure; Nuclear, Security & Environmental; Energy; Mining & Metals, and the Manufacturing and Technology markets. Our services span from initial planning and investment, through start-up and operations.


Core to Bechtel is our values - ethics, safety, quality, people, culture, relationships, innovation and sustainability, and our covenants - integrity, respect, collaboration, trust, and delivery.

They are what we believe, what customers can expect, and how we deliver.


Position Summary


Bechtel is a global provider of engineering, construction, and project management services with a reputation for excellence and innovative project delivery.

As an ES&H Manager with Bechtel you will be a key member of the leadership team, be dedicated to all aspects of Environmental, Safety and Health (including medical and industrial hygiene), processes, procedures, systems, methods, and policies critical to the success of Environmental, Safety and Health on multiple projects.

The ES&H Manager will have overall responsibility for project execution, they must ensure the projects and business line adheres to contract requirements, standards of quality, and to customer and Bechtel Environmental, Safety and Health performance expectations.

The position entails traveling to various projects on a regular basis.

The position will initially be supporting projects (during proposal phase, from the Functional Level) within Northeast US and Canada and will then mobilize to site.


Responsibilities

  • Empowers and leads regional personnel to work to their maximum capability and efficiency to ensure the success of Environmental, Safety and Health across the business line.
  • Lead meetings, as necessary, with customers, project team members, and contractors/subcontractors to communicate projectspecific Environmental, Safety and Health mitigation plans, training programs, and complex technical reports.
  • Works with project and/or business line management on bid decisions, proposals, and estimates (scope, constraints, schedules, budgets) with respect to integration and compliance with Environmental, Safety and Health requirements.
  • Ensures environmental compliance inspections of multiple projects' construction activities are conducted to monitor compliance with environmental requirements including contractual commitments, permits, and Environmental Management Plans.
  • Executes other Environmental, Safety and Health duties as assigned by Public Infrastructure Regional Manager of ES&H and GBU Manager of ES&H.
  • Manages the safety program in the assigned GBU by establishing short
- and long-term strategies as well as goals and objectives.

  • Ensures that applicable corporate, GBU and projectspecific safety requirements are integrated into project planning, design, and execution and that projects within the GBU are designed and constructed in compliance with applicable internal and external requirements.
  • Provides safety/health technical support and assistance to projects and coordinates safety/health requirements with M&BD managers, project managers, construction/site managers, (sub)contracts managers, project engineers, ES&H managers, and other project personnel as required.
  • Assigns work responsibilities and duties to safety staff assigned in the GBU and provides technical support and direction on work products (e.g., Project ES&H Plan and sitespecific medical and evacuation plans).
  • Participates in meetings with customers, functional managers, and contractors/subcontractors to advise them of developing safety/health issues which will impact their activities.
  • Reviews functional group policies and procedures and makes recommendations for revising/developing procedures and processes as required.
  • Perform hazard analysis / risk assessment, develop and implement hazard work controls, and oversee compliance in the field.
  • Perform safety walkdowns and provide general construction safety oversight of work execution.
  • Conduct regular safety inspections of project construction activities to support efforts from direct reports and verify compliance with all safety requirements including contractual commitments, permits, the project's S&H plan, and other applicable safety plans.
  • Participate in meetings, as required, with customers, project team members, and

More jobs from Bechtel